Rob Shaffer

El Paso, IL

Rob Shaffer, a farmer from El Paso, Illinois, has been on the American Soybean Association Board of Directors since 2016.

He is a fourth-generation soybean, corn and Angus cattle farmer, along with his brother Emory. Shaffer also sharecrops corn, beans and wheat on a farm in southwest Kansas.

Rob graduated from Illinois State University with a degree in agriculture business and animal science.

Shaffer has been on the Illinois Soybean Association Board of Directors since 2010. He has served as treasurer, secretary and bylaws committee chairman.

Shaffer is a second vice-chairman of the Clean Fuels Alliance (formerly NBB) for American Soybean Association and serves as vice chairman on that organization's PAC. He is a past board member of the Beta Delta Alumni Corporation of Alpha Gamma Rho Fraternity in Normal, Illinois.

He currently serves as a director on the Roanoke Farmers Association Elevator Board in Roanoke, Illinois.

Shaffer coaches junior football in the fall and youth club wrestling in the winter. He is a lifelong Chicago Cubs fan and season ticket holder. He and his wife, Jennifer, have two sons, Bobby and Jacob.
